|
|
Product Details
|
|
|
![Intel® MPI Library Development Kit [v4.0] boxshot.](/portals/1/images/features/boxshots/00634076.jpg) |
Intel® MPI Library Development Kit
Published By:
The Intel MPI Library implements the MPI-2 specification across multiple fabrics to enhance application performance on clusters using Intel processors. In addition it provides an abstraction layer than enables you to modify cluster interconnects without having to make major changes to the software. The high performance multifabric message-passing library works on either Windows or Linux and delivers ultimate high performance computing capabilities.
|
Product Variants
Intel® MPI Library Development Kit for Linux
Variant
|
|
Manufacturer Part#
|
|
Our Part#
|
|
|
| v4.0 Academic, User Licence with Support (1-Year) Single - ESD Linux |
|
MPI999LSAE1 I |
|
539465 |
|
Quote
|
| v4.0 Commercial, User Licence with Support (1-Year) Single - ESD Linux |
|
MPI999LSGE1 I |
|
539464 |
|
Quote
|
| v4.0 Commercial/Academic, User (SSR) Renewal (1-Year) Single - ESD Linux |
|
MPI999LSGS1 I |
|
539466 |
|
Quote
|
Intel® MPI Library Development Kit for Windows
Variant
|
|
Manufacturer Part#
|
|
Our Part#
|
|
|
| v4.0 Academic, User Licence with Support (1-Year) Single - ESD Windows |
|
MPI999WSAE1 I |
|
539462 |
|
Quote
|
| v4.0 Commercial, User Licence with Support (1-Year) Single - ESD Windows |
|
MPI999WSGE1 I |
|
539461 |
|
Quote
|
| v4.0 Commercial/Academic, User (SSR) Renewal (1-Year) Single - ESD Windows |
|
MPI999WSGS1 I |
|
539463 |
|
Quote
|
New Features
Enhanced Performance
- Optimised shared memory path for multicore platforms allows more communication throughput and lower latencies
- Native InfiniBand interface (OFED verbs) support for lower latencies
- Multi-rail capability for higher bandwidth and increased interprocess communication
- Tag Matching Interface (TMI) support for higher performance on Qlogic PSM and Myricom MX interconnects
Improved usability
- Updated MPI tuner to optimise Intel MPI library options for faster applications
- MPI 2.1 standard conformance for compatibility
- Backward compatibility with Intel MPI 3.x based applications to re-use existing implementations
- Experimental fault tolerance support for more robust cluster applications
- Experimental scalable process startup to shorten the startup phase
And more
- Greater scalability with connectionless DAPL UD support
- Application support in a wider range of Intel Cluster Ready environments
Features
Performance
- Get high-performance interconnects, including InfiniBand, Myrinet, as well as TCP, shared memory, and others
- Efficiently work through the Direct Access Programming Library (DAPL), making it easy for you to test and run applications on a variety of network fabrics
- Get users up and running faster with the ability to install under root or through an ordinary user ID
- Use the provided mpivars.sh and mpivars.csh shell scripts for easy environment setup
- Reduce hand-coding work by using the mpirun script, which automates multiprocessing daemon (MPD) startup and cleanup
- Take advantage of flexible system-, user-, and session-specific configuration files
- Give the end user a reliable runtime with transparent support for fallback Internet Protocol (IP) interfaces
- Increase performance with the ability to use device-specific and collective-protocol thresholds
- Boost performance with memory registration cache
- Get more accurate measurements with platform-specific finegrain timers
Compatibility
- Based on Argonne National Laboratory’s MPICH-2 implementation
- Simplified Integration with leading Linux job schedulers
- MPI-2 standard compliance and portability
- Support for ROMIO (a high-performance, portable MPI-IO implementation)
- Support for leading Linux Parallel Debuggers
- Support for GNU compilers
|
|
|
|
|
|
|